2013-02-10 14 views
9

Ich bin Entwickler und iOS-App und würde gerne wissen, ob es möglich ist, Python-Skripte in Xcode zu verwenden, um meine App zu entwickeln.Verwenden von Python für iOS-Programmierung

Ich bin mit Ziel C zufrieden und ich möchte nicht meine gesamte App mit Python erstellen. Der meiste Code wird immer noch in Ziel-C sein. Der Algo, den ich verwende, ist sehr rechenintensiv; und so dachte ich, mit python (zusammen mit numpy und scipy) würde die Dinge beschleunigen.

Ich habe gehört, dass PyObjC nützlich sein ‚kann‘, aber ich habe Threads auf Stackoverflow gefunden besagt, dass PyObjC mit XCode 4.

auch nicht kompatibel ist, gibt es eine andere besser geeignet alternative rechen schwere Aufgaben in iOS.

Vielen Dank für die Beantwortung im Voraus.

+1

Was lässt Sie denken, dass Python, selbst mit numpy/scipy, für einen "rechenintensiven" Algorithmus schneller wäre als Objective-C? –

+2

Wenn er fliessender mit Python ist, könnte seine Codierung sauberer und seine Implementierungen von Algorithmen effizienter sein. –

+0

Ja, ich bin besser mit Python, was eine schnellere Implementierung von Algorithmen bedeutet. Außerdem hat der Algo eine Vielzahl von Matrizenmanipulationen (fft, Filter usw.), daher sollte die Verwendung von numpy/scipy zu einer schnelleren Laufzeit führen. –

Antwort

Verwandte Themen